Physical activity decreases with increasing mobility limitations in older adults. Genetic factors may influence physical activity levels, suggesting personalized exercise programs for those with mobility challenges.

Area of Science:

  • Gerontology
  • Epidemiology
  • Biomedical Science

Background:

  • Limited research exists on the relationship between mobility limitations and objectively measured physical activity in older adults.
  • This study investigates these associations within a cohort of community-dwelling older twins.

Purpose of the Study:

  • To examine the association between mobility limitations and device-measured physical activity in older adults.
  • To explore the influence of genetic factors on physical activity levels in relation to mobility limitations.

Main Methods:

  • Cross-sectional study using data from the MOBILETWIN study (2014-2016).
  • 774 community-dwelling Finnish twins (mean age 73 years) participated.
  • Physical activity was assessed using hip-worn accelerometers, and mobility limitations via questionnaire.

Main Results:

  • A significant association was found between mobility limitations and physical activity levels.
  • Participants with severe mobility limitations averaged 2,637 steps/day, compared to 7,074 steps/day for those without limitations (p < .05).
  • Within-twin pair analyses showed associations in dizygotic twins but not in monozygotic twins, suggesting potential genetic influences.

Conclusions:

  • Objectively measured physical activity is associated with mobility limitations in older adults.
  • Genetic factors may play a role in the variability of physical activity observed.
  • Personalized exercise interventions are recommended for older adults experiencing mobility difficulties.
